Edenlandia, the prominent amusement park in Naples, is poised to undergo a spectacular transformation into “Oktoberland” from Thursday, October 9th, to Sunday, October 12th, 2025. The four-day festival promises a vibrant celebration of Bavarian culture, complete with live performances, traditional cuisine, copious amounts of beer, engaging games, and festive costumes.

The event will unfold across three distinct areas: Palaerdinger, Beer Garden, and Kulturplatz, each offering a unique experience for attendees.guests can anticipate special activities, surprises, and the chance to win exclusive prizes, including a journey to Bavaria.

Notably,admission to Edenlandia will be free throughout the entirety of the four-day festival,providing accessible fun for all. According to Statista, beer festivals in Italy generated approximately 150 million euros in revenue in 2023, demonstrating the growing popularity of such events.

A Taste of Bavaria in Southern Italy

Oktoberland aims to recreate the atmosphere of a traditional Bavarian village within Edenlandia. Visitors can expect an abundance of Erdinger beer, communal wooden tables, authentic German dishes, and lively music designed to get everyone dancing. The festival organizers have partnered with several local food vendors to offer extraordinary culinary experiences.

Here’s a breakdown of what attendees can expect in each area:

Area Description
Palaerdinger Oktoberfest-style lunches and dinners, complete with live shows and communal seating.
Kulturplatz Quiz games, treasure hunts, and DJ sets providing diverse entertainment options.
Beer Garden A relaxed atmosphere with a relaxation zone, beer pong, and board games for socializing with friends.

Featured food partners include Trattoria Nennella, known for its pasta and meatballs; Plish; Porzio Pizzeria; Scutchi, offering traditional desserts; Cillo, specializing in Bavarian salsiccione; iberian, presenting Paella in a Bavarian style; and Fiordifrutta, providing a sweet break.

Did You Know? Oktoberfest traditions date back to 1810,originating as a celebration of the wedding of Crown Prince Ludwig and Princess Therese of Saxe-Hildburghausen in Munich,Germany.
